Web14. jun 2015. · 3. Limited partners are protected from high levels of liability. As long as a limited partner stays passive in their involvement with a business opportunity, then they are protected by the limited liability clauses that are in the law today. This all changes, however, should the limited partner make any effort to materially participate in any way. WebLimited partnership (LP) is a type of partnership organization that limits the personal liability of some partners. In general partnerships, every partner remains personally liable for the debts and obligations of the partnership. WebA limited liability partnership is a legal body, liable for the full extent of its assets. The liability of the partners, however, is limited. It, therefore, can show elements of partnerships and companies. In an LLP, each partner is not responsible or liable for another partner's misbehavior or negligence. A limited partnership combines both general partners and limited partners. The difference between a limited partnership and a general partnership is that limited partners avail themselves of limited liability. General partners, however, do remain liable. shorya meaning in hindiWebGeneral partner liability means when you enter a general partnership, the personal liability you incur is unlimited.3 min read. 1.
